Grasping Services of Registered Agents
Registered agent services serve a crucial role in maintaining the lawful compliance of enterprises. A registered agent serves as the primary point of contact for a company, managing official documents, tax notices, and other important correspondence from the state. By appointing a designated agent, businesses confirm that they can swiftly handle critical paperwork, which is necessary for maintaining good standing with state regulations.
There are various kinds of registered agents, including corporate registered agents and individual resident agents. Companies often opt for expert registered agent services for their dependability, expertise, and convenience. An internet-based registered agent can process communications and documents digitally, providing more ease for companies that operate from afar or in different states. The need for a dependable agent for service of process is crucial, as it immediately impacts a business's judicial response effectiveness.

Cost Considerations for Designated Representatives
When selecting a registered representative, comprehending the costs involved is crucial for effective budget management. Designated representative services can differ widely in cost, depending on the provider, level of service, and the specific requirements of your business. Generally, designated representative fees can start from about $50 to numerous hundreds of currency annually. It’s crucial to evaluate what each offering covers, as certain providers provide extra features such as regulatory alerts and support for corporate filings.
Budget-friendly registered agent choices do exist, but be careful of excessively low-cost services that may fail to offer sufficient assistance or responsiveness. A low-priced registered agent might help you save you money in the immediate term, but neglecting to ensure dependable support could lead to compliance issues and missed legal notices, which can ultimately cost greater in fines and legal costs. Look for a balance between price and reliability when choosing a registered agent company.

Requirements and Duties of a Registered Agent
A registered agent must meet particular state criteria to provide effective service to companies. Typically, the person or entity acting as a registered agent must be a inhabitant of the jurisdiction where the company is formed, or in the case of a corporate entity, they must have a physical office located within that state. This ensures that there is a reliable, dependable presence for legal communications and documents. Additionally, registered agents must be available during standard business hours to receive essential paperwork, including delivery of process and official notifications from the government.
The duties of a registered agent extend beyond simply receiving legal documents. They play a vital role in maintaining adherence with state regulations, which may involve forwarding significant notices to the business in a timely manner. This includes annual report reminders, compliance notifications, and any other documents that require timely responses. Furthermore, registered agents often handle confidential legal documents and must ensure confidentiality and appropriate management of these communications to protect the company's interests.

Guidelines to Update Your Agent of Record
Swapping your registered agent is a simple process that demands careful attention to your state's regulations. First, you will need to select a different registered agent that satisfies your specific needs. This could be a licensed registered agent firm, a remote agent, or a community-based agent offering solutions suitable for your business type. Ensure that the new provider adheres with your state's licensing criteria.
After you have selected a new agent provider, you will need to fill out a agent update form, which is commonly found on your state's government site. This form generally requires you to provide information about your current registered agent, the new agent, and your business information. Upon completing the form, submit it according to the state’s filing procedures, which may involve electronic filing or mailing a physical copy along with any necessary registered agent fees.
Finally, inform your current registered agent of the change, and ensure that you revise any necessary business documents to indicate this new information. It is also wise to verify that your new agent has acknowledged confirmation of their role and is ready to perform their responsibilities as your agent for service of process. Updating your registered agent information updated is vital for staying compliant with regulations and ensuring you receive all important official paperwork in a timely manner.
